Poker Fashion For Donkeys
POKER fashion. Shiny T-shirts and Comfi-Slax.
Until now.
Over the PR newswires, the Poker Anorak learns of DonkeyGear.net, a poker apparel and accessories company.
The company has been selling poker apparel and accessories since 2007, based around the "donkey" style of playing poker, although they have apparel for other styles as well.
All hail the poker donkey jacket!
We learn that donkeys in poker "are known for playing completely unpredictable, and sometimes against the odds, making it difficult for anyone to catch a read. This new style of playing poker has become so popular businesses like DonkeyGear.net are popping up across the world."
Playing badly at poker is now fashionable. And - get this - people who play badly at poker want to advertise the fact by dressing up as a donkey. An ass.
The company is aiming at a niche group, one we will call "idiots".
The press release goes on: "Donkeys are stubborn. In the realm of poker, though, they refuse to fold bad cards and deliver powerful kicks when they win on the river with any two cards.Somehow or another, the poker donkey will gamble against ridiculous odds and still hit their miracle card, in turn bringing great frustration to others. Some players have made donkey their style of play, relishing in a seemingly endless supply of luck."
And endless supply of luck. Indeed.
Donkey Gear was founded by a group of poker fanatics that have one simple goal: to provide others with fashionable poker apparel and quality poker accessories conveniently and appropriately.
Eee-orr!
